I2P Anonieme Webserver
Korte Handleiding voor Anoniem Webhosten op I2P
Dit is je eepsite, je eigen anonieme I2P webserver - pas de bestanden onder ~/.i2p/eepsite/docroot/
(Linux),
%APPDATA%\I2P\eepsite\docroot\
(Windows),
of /Users/(user)/Library/Application Support/i2p
(Mac), simpelweg aan
en ze zijn bereikbaar door anderen zodra je onderstaande instructies hebt opgevolgd.
In I2P worden eepsites aangeduid met een 'destination', dit is een erg lange Base64 string.
(De 'destination' is vergelijkbaar met een IP adres en wordt getoond op de eepsite's I2PTunnel
configuratie pagina).
Onderstaande instructies laten zien hoe je een naam zoals "mijnsite.i2p" kunt laten verwijzen naar je destination en
hoe je je eepsite moet starten.
Je kan je eepsite lokaal benaderen via http://127.0.0.1:7658/.
Hoe je eepsite op te zetten en aan te kondigen
Je eepsite is standaard gestopt. Nadat je tunnel voor je eepsite start, zullen anderen je site nog niet kunnen vinden want het heeft nog geen naam en ze hebben je erg lange Base64 destination nog niet. Je zou deze lange destination aan iedereen kunnen vertellen, maar gelukkig heeft i2p een adresboek en verschillende eenvoudige manieren om anderen over je eepsite te vertellen. Hier zijn de gedetailleerde instructies.
- Kies een naam voor je eepsite (mijnsite.i2p). Gebruik alleen kleine letters.
Kijk eerst
hier,
in het adresboek van je router of in het bestand
i2p/hosts.txt
of de naam nog beschikbaar is. Voer de nieuwe naam voor je eepsite in op de eepsite i2ptunnel configuratie pagina onder "Website naam". Dit vervangt de standaard "mysite.i2p". Klik ook op de "Auto Start" box, hiermee zal je eepsite elke keer starten samen met je router. Vergeet niet om op "Opslaan" te klikken. - Klik op de start knop voor je eepsite op de hoofd i2ptunnel configuratie pagina. Je zult nu "eepsite" zien onder "Lokale Destinations" aan de linker kant van je I2P Router Console. Je eepsite draait nu.
- Selecteer de gehele "Lokale destination" tekst op de eepsite i2ptunnel configuratie pagina. en kopieer het op het klipbord. Zorg ervoor dat je het helemaal hebt - het is meer dan 500 karakters lang.
- Voer de naam in en plak je destination in je hoofd adresboek. Klik "Toevoegen" om de destination aan je adresboek toe te voegen.
- In je browser, voel je eepsite naam in (mijnsite.i2p) en je komt hier hopelijk weer terug.
Voordat je de rest van de wereld over je nieuwe eepsite vertelt, zorg eerst voor wat content.
Ga naar ~/.i2p/eepsite/docroot/
(Linux),
%APPDATA%\I2P\eepsite\docroot\
(Windows),
of /Users/(user)/Library/Application Support/i2p
(Mac), en vervang de index.html verwijs pagina met je eigen content. Virtual folders werken, dus kan je bestanden vanuit een subdirectory hosten zonder dat je een pagina met links naar deze files moet maken. Mocht je een template nodig hebben voor een basis site, weer vrij om deze pagina en deze content te gebruiken en aan te passen!
Registreer je eigen .I2P Domein
Nu is het tijd om je eepsite toe te voegen aan een I2P adresboek gehost door een site zoals stats.i2p. Om dat te doen, voer je eepsite naam en destination in op de web interface van een of meer van deze sites. Hier is het invoer formulier op stats.i2p. De key is de "Lokale destination" sleutel op de eepsite i2ptunnel configuratie pagina. Zorg ervoor dat je het geheel plakt, de destination. Lees de voorwaarden en klik op de "Submit" button. Het kan een aantal uren duren (afhankelijk van de voorwaarden van de gebruikte site en de subscription update instellingen van andere routers) waarna anderen je eepsite kunnen vinden door het invoeren van mijnsite.i2p in hun browser.
Adresboek Subscriptions Toevoegen
Over adresboek updates gesproken, dit zou een goed moment zijn om wat adresboek subscriptions toe te voegen aan je eigen subscription pagina. Ga naar je subscriptions configuratie pagina en voeg een aantal van deze URLs toe om automatisch op de hoogte te blijven van nieuwe hosts:
- http://tino.i2p/hosts.txt
- http://stats.i2p/cgi-bin/newhosts.txt
- http://i2host.i2p/cgi-bin/i2hostetag
Mocht je haast hebben en niet een aantal uren kunnen wachten, dan kan je gebruik maken van een "jump" adres helper redirection service.
Dit dit werkt al een paar minuten nadat je de destination aan het adresboek van dezelfde site hebt toegevoegd.
Test het eerst zelf door het invoeren van
http://stats.i2p/cgi-bin/jump.cgi?a=mijnsite.i2p
of
http://i2host.i2p/cgi-bin/i2hostjump?mijnsite.i2p
in je browser.
Zodra dit werkt kan je anderen hierover vertellen.
Sommigen kijken op eepsite lijsten zoals inproxy.tino.i2p/status.php of perv.i2p voor nieuwe eepsites, dus kan je zo een aantal bezoekers krijgen. Maar er zijn genoeg andere manieren om je eepsite te promoten. Hier zijn er een aantal:
- Plaats een bericht op het Eepsite announce forum op forum.i2p.
- Vertel mensen op het #i2p of #i2p-chat kanaal op IRC over je site.
- Plaats een bericht op het nieuwe Syndie.
- Plaatst het op de Ugha's Eepsite Index Wiki
Verdere assistentie
In dien je nog vragen hebt, de volgende plaatsen bieden support:
- Ons IRC support kanaal:
- #i2p op Freenode
- Anoniem via onze eigen I2P IRC tunnel.
- De technical problems afdeling op forum.i2p.